T2 is a bit high but not too worrisome. T1 is a problem though. I start by increasing the plate resistor on that one from 100k to 150k. You could lower T2 by increasing its resistor to 120k. Your V+ and heater are spot on so it's just wrangling those plates in.
Hmm...   
I made the changes to 150k and 120k.

Now I get:

V+: 17.97V
T1: 14.39V (down from 15.28V)
T2: 13.68V (up from 13.07V)
T3: 11.59V
T4: 6.32V

madbean

That actually is a good point. The Drive knob probably does change the input bias a bit going into the second triode which would explain small differences in voltage readings. I'll need to take a look at mine to verify but it seems to be the likely explanation.

I am a bit more concerned about the higher plate voltages some people are having. Like I said, I've built the UT at least 2-3 times and with different tubes and my results have been consistent. And, I've built different variations of this circuit with a 6021 and got similar results, IIRC. So, it does seem like the best thing to do is suggest people socket R5 and R8 to allows for fine adjustments. There is still a range of plate voltages that should work but I would really prefer people to get consistent results with what the build doc lists.

I will be placing another order for boards next month so I will go ahead and change those resistors to trimmers. I'm kind of kicking myself now for not doing that. But, the first time you do a new type of project there's always a bit of a learning curve.
